Salary Account comes under which head
A. Indirect Incomes
B. Indirect Expenses
C. Direct Incomes
D. Direct Expenses
Answer: Option B
Solution(By Examveda Team)
Salary Account is generally indirect expense because it cannot be conveniently allocated to a particular product.Join The Discussion
